A label barcodes will do. Ignore that bacula will ask about every tape in the library. Bacula will only label tapes that are not labeled. I generally at this step put the tapes in the Scratch pool. > Now please state the steps to purge the susepcted tape. I would like to > transfer the data on this tape onto the new tape. > As I do not wish to break the data consistency within the volume pool. > Correct me if I am wrong here. > If you are totally getting rid of that tape never to use it again. delete volume if you want to try to use it again purge volume Both commands find all backup jobs on that volume and purge the jobs even if the job started on a different tape.
